Trey weighed a 150 ML beaker (67.34 g) and a piece of filter paper (0.34 g) He added his unknown sample to the beaker and reweighed it (97.12 g) What was the mass of Trey's sample' Trey separated the sand from the unknown sample using a Buchner funnel. He washed it and then dried the sample on the filter paper The resulting mass of the sand on the filter paper was 5.81 What was the mass of sand that Trey recovered from ha sample? Calculate the percent sand recovered using the equation below. Trey then boded the remaining solution gently until white crystals appeared in the liquid. What are these white crystals?

Separation and recrystallization technique

To a mixture of sand and a salt, we separate sand by using buchener funnel

the resulting solution with the salt is heated to give a clear solution and allowed to stand at room temperature

Fine crystals of salt : KNO3 are formed. the crystals are filtered and dried and weighed to get exact mass of salt present in the original sample.

= mass of crystals x 100/mass of original sample.
